Abstract
The utility model discloses a combined type gate that can controlling water level, including the gate frame, be equipped with the scale on one side lateral wall of gate frame, the lower part of gate frame is equipped with first gate, the inside of first gate is equipped with the cavity, the inside wall top both sides of first gate are equipped with the flange, leave interval and flange symmetrical phase between the flange together, be equipped with the second gate in the cavity of first gate, the bottom vertical welding fixed plate of second gate, the perpendicular screw rod one end that pierces through gate frame top frame of connecting in second gate top, the other end of screw rod is equipped with the stationary blade, the hand wheel was established to the cover on the screw rod was located the outer body of rod of gate frame top frame. This combined type gate that can controlling water level through improving traditional gate door body, realizes draining under the water level control condition, is satisfied with the different demands of draining.

Detailed description of the invention
Below in conjunction with accompanying drawing, preferred embodiment of the present utility model is illustrated, it will be appreciated that described herein be preferable to carry out
Example is merely to illustrate and explains this utility model, is not used to limit this utility model.
Embodiment 1
As Figure 1-Figure 4, a kind of of the present embodiment can be including gate frame 1, described with the Combined gate of controlling water level
The side sidewall of gate frame 1 is provided with scale 2, and the bottom of described gate frame 1 is provided with the first gate 3, described first gate 3
Inside be provided with cavity 4, the both sides, top, medial wall of described first gate 3 are provided with rib 5, between leaving between described rib 5
Away from and rib 5 symmetrically the same, be provided with the second gate 6, the bottom of described second gate 6 in the cavity 4 of described first gate 3
Vertical welding fixed plate 7, described second gate 6 upper vertical connects screw rod 8 one end penetrating gate frame 1 top frame, institute
The other end stating screw rod 8 is provided with stator 9, and described screw rod 8 is positioned at sheathed handwheel 10 on the body of rod outside gate frame 1 top frame.
The slip cell body agreed with first gate the 3, second gate 6 phase is offered on two body side frame medial walls of described gate frame 1,
Described gate frame 1 top frame is set to be shorter than the length of screw rod 8 to the gap length between the first gate 3 top, it is simple to first
Moving respectively of gate 3 and the second gate 6;The length of described first gate 3 is equal to the length of the second gate 6 so that
Second gate 6 can intercept water;The width of described rib 5 is equal to fixed plate 7 and exceeds the width bottom the second gate 6, just
The first gate 3 is driven upwards to raise in the second gate 6.
Can be with the Combined gate of controlling water level it should be noted that this utility model is a kind of, when needing controlling water level to discharge water, root
According to scale 2, rotation hand wheel 10, by the second gate 6 toward declining or ramping up, control upper pond level to carry out at certain altitude
Discharge water, when water level is too high, the second gate 6 and the first gate 3 all can be risen to the top of gate frame 1, from the first gate
The lower section of 3 discharges water.
